Intersection | A Look at Orion's First Test Flight

NASA takes one step closer to manned deep space exploration this Thursday. The Orion capsule will be launched into orbitfor the first time to test out critical functions and systems of the space craft.

Orion’s Deputy Program manager Larry Price joins the program to talk more about the test flight objectives, challenges of the launch and the milestones the project needs to reach to send humans into deep space.

Also, UCF’s Dr. Phil Metzger joins the program to talk about the significance of the Orion program for for manned missions to mars, asteroids and other deep space exploration.
